Page 1U.S. Department of Transportation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ety Administration 1200 New Jersey Avenue, SE Washington, DC 20590 April 30, 2020 Robert Dritschel Director of Regulatory Affairs Reagent Chemical & Research Inc. 115 US Highway 202 Ringoes, New Jersey 08551 Reference No. 20-0014 Dear Mr. Dritschel: This letter is in response to your January 31, 2020 letter requesting clarification of the Hazardous Materials Regulations (HMR; 49 CFR Parts 171-180) applicable to placarding. Specifically, you ask whether utilizing a blue boarder around the edge of your Class 8 (corrosive) material placard meets the requirements of § 172.516(c)(7). In your letter, you provided a picture of the placard affixed to a white cargo tank. Based on this picture, the answer to your question is yes. If the placard still meets the requirements of §§ 172.519 and 172.558, a thick blue boarder around the placard may be used to meet the requirements of § 172.516(c)(7). Page 2RE AG E NT ® w~ Z-0--001</ C HEMICAL Reagent Chemical & Research, Inc. 115 US HIGHWAY 202 • RINGOES, NEW JERSEY 08551 OFFICE : (908) 284-2800 • FAX: {908) 284-2 113 January 31 , 2020 Mr. Shane Kelley Director, Standards and Rulemaking Division U.S. DOT/PHMSA (PHH-10) 1200 New Jersey Avenue, SE East Building, 2nd Floor Washington, DC 20590 Dear Mr. Kelley, I am writing to you in order to get a formal letter of interpretation on the placarding of a hazardous material bulk trailer. Reagent Chemical & Research, Inc. distributes hydrochloric acid solution in their privately owned bulk tank trailers for delivery to their customers. These trailers are placarded with a black and white 1789 Corrosive placard as required. It is understood that that the placard must be affixed to a background of contrasting color, or must have a dotted or solid line outer border which contrasts with the background color. In order to comply with 49 CFR 172.516 ( c )(7), the adhesive placard used by Reagent Chemical incorporates a background contrasting color solid outer border and also, as described in 49 CFR 172.519(b )(2), the colored border also indicates the full size of the placard. I have attached a picture of the tank trailer and the placard in question for your review. Reagent Chemical & Research, Inc. requests your interpretation on the compliance with the hazardous materials placarding regulations of the color-bordered outlined placard in the picture submitted.
